Why Does Paint Bubbling?
Paint bubbling is usually caused by water vapor or air trapped beneath the paint's surface. When this vapor is pushed out, the paint layer is lifted. Here are some of the main causes:
- Interior paint used outdoors
Interior paint is not designed to withstand heat, rain, or UV rays. As a result, it quickly deteriorates when exposed to extreme weather.
- Not using a primer (alkali sealer)
Painting directly without a base on a new cement surface can cause a chemical reaction and cause the paint to lift.
- The wall is still damp or not completely dry
Water still trapped inside the wall can cause internal pressure.
- Not cleaning the surface first
Remaining dust, mold, or oil will interfere with the paint's adhesion.
Solutions to Prevent Paint Bubbles
- Use paint that's appropriate for its intended use:
Exterior paint for the outside of the house, interior paint for the inside.
- Use a primer first.
A primer like an alkali-resisting primer helps with adhesion and prevents chemical damage to the new wall.
- Make sure the surface is completely dry and clean.
Before painting, check the wall for moisture and clean it of dust or mold.
